Dan Angelicchio celebrates his first career ULMS victory.
What won the race: Overcoming a lengthy rain delay at intermission and a 15-minute red flag on the second lap, Dan Angelicchio of Mount Pleasant, Pa., fired off from the outside front row and led all 20 laps of Friday's $3,000 Fall Fest opener at Latrobe Speedway. Angelicchio beat Alex Ferree by 0.919 of a second for his first career Jay's Automotive United Late Model Series victory and second feature win this season at Latrobe.
Key notes: Angelicchio's other Latrobe victory came Aug. 9 in local 604 Crate competition. ... He notched his first special event since Oct. 7, 2023's Rick Frazee Memorial, also in 604 Crate action at Latrobe, worth $5,000. ... Alex Ferree, last year's Dave Kittey Memorial winner at Latrobe, reclaimed the runner-up spot from Mason Zeigler on a lap-13 restart and trailed Angelicchio the rest of the way. ... The pole-starting Zeigler, of Chalk Hill, Pa., settled for third, extending his ULMS points lead over fifth-finishing Ryan Montgomery. ... Matt Martin took sixth from Colton Flinner on the final lap, relegating Flinner to seventh. ... The 20-lap feature lasted 32 minutes after it was marred by a lap-two red flag that appeared to eliminate Will Britsky. ... Two other cautions slowed the action on lap 13 that appeared to involve Nathan LaSalle, ending his night and lap 18 when 10th-running Joe Petyak retired. ... The program was delayed nearly three hours by rain at the intermission break; the feature ended at 12:21 a.m. local time. ... Latrobe's Fall Fest concludes with Saturday's $6,000-to-win ULMS-sanctioned finale.
On the move: Dave Stamm of Millmont, Pa., started 15th and finished 10th.
